Plant enzymes are indispensable for plant metabolism and are critical determinants of the extensive chemodiversity observed in plants. These enzymes serve as primary catalysts in biosynthetic pathways, enabling the biosynthesis of a diverse range of secondary metabolites, such as alkaloids, terpenes, and phenolics. These metabolites are essential for the distinctive sensory qualities of plants, e.g., flavors, scents, and colors, and they also possess significant biological activities with promising applications in agriculture, medicine, and industry.
